You didn't quote the entire WHOIS output, but abstrakt.org is registered
with Network Solutions...the WHOIS output you reference came from Network
Solutions WHOIS server, not OpenSRS' (The OpenSRS whois is recursive, and
will contact the authoritative whois server to get the registrant
information). Try whois atlcon.net for one registered with OpenSRS and
you'll see their output...
